Welcome to the Gridwright team. Gridwright solves school timetables via constraint propagation; the solver core lives in the `slate-engine` repo. Build with `make slate`, run tests before every push. Staging data uses the fictional Hollowbrook District dataset only — never import live rosters. Ask Priya Vance for repo access. To unlock the solver's encrypted config vault on first run, use the recovery passphrase below.

strongbox words: druvan-lamys-eliius-jorax-istox-soreth-ulays-gilix-ralix-oliiel-norwyn-casvan-praius

Quick note on log sampling for Gabblefish, easily our chattiest service. We sample at ingest, not at emit, so release builds stay unchanged — the Pondrake collector just drops a fraction per severity tier. Error-level lines are never sampled. Bump rates temporarily during a rollout if you need fuller traces. Current quota settings are shown below.

constants for yaduf-fahag:
BUDGETS = {
    "kelix": 528,
    "briwyn": 734,
}

MANAGEMENT MEETING MINUTES — CURRENCY HEDGING

Present: T. Varga (Chair), L. Okonde, P. Reisch.

Discussed exposure on Kestrelline's Ostmark receivables. Agreed to hedge 70% of forecast inflows via forward contracts through Q3. Treasury to execute within ten working days. Okonde to report variance monthly. Motion carried unanimously. The rationale tied to forthcoming plans is recorded in the note below.

internal memo for badug-yahof: Gross margin on Holix came in at 10 percent against a plan of 20 percent. Only 7 of the 100 pilot accounts renewed Holix, so a churn review is set for July 1.

## Ticket: Config drift in Sweepline orphan cleaner

For those new to the team: Sweepline is the job that deletes orphaned volumes and stale snapshots left behind by failed provisioning runs. We found that the instances in the Dunmore region were running hand-edited settings that diverged from the repo about four months ago, which explains the inconsistent retention behavior reported last sprint. We are restoring the canonical settings everywhere. The correct configuration is as follows.

deployment values, bajeg-bawip:
FRAMIR_PIN=1456
FRAMIR_METRICS_HOST=metrics.framir.zemvarsys.corp
FRAMIR_LOG_LEVEL=debug
FRAMIR_TENANT=rusir